diff --git a/pbs-api-types/src/traffic_control.rs b/pbs-api-types/src/traffic_control.rs
new file mode 100644 (file)
index 0000000..0dd7ed5
--- /dev/null
@@ -0,0 +1,96 @@
+use serde::{Deserialize, Serialize};
+
+use proxmox_schema::{api, Schema, IntegerSchema, StringSchema, Updater};
+
+use crate::{
+    CIDR_SCHEMA, DAILY_DURATION_FORMAT,
+    PROXMOX_SAFE_ID_FORMAT, SINGLE_LINE_COMMENT_SCHEMA,
+};
+
+pub const TRAFFIC_CONTROL_TIMEFRAME_SCHEMA: Schema = StringSchema::new(
+    "Timeframe to specify when the rule is actice.")
+    .format(&DAILY_DURATION_FORMAT)
+    .schema();
+
+pub const TRAFFIC_CONTROL_ID_SCHEMA: Schema = StringSchema::new("Rule ID.")
+    .format(&PROXMOX_SAFE_ID_FORMAT)
+    .min_length(3)
+    .max_length(32)
+    .schema();
+
+pub const TRAFFIC_CONTROL_RATE_SCHEMA: Schema = IntegerSchema::new(
+    "Rate limit (for Token bucket filter) in bytes/second.")
+    .minimum(100_000)
+    .schema();
+
+pub const TRAFFIC_CONTROL_BURST_SCHEMA: Schema = IntegerSchema::new(
+    "Size of the token bucket (for Token bucket filter) in bytes.")
+    .minimum(1000)
+    .schema();
+
+#[api(
+    properties: {
+        name: {
+            schema: TRAFFIC_CONTROL_ID_SCHEMA,
+        },
+        comment: {
+            optional: true,
+            schema: SINGLE_LINE_COMMENT_SCHEMA,
+        },
+        "rate-in": {
+            schema: TRAFFIC_CONTROL_RATE_SCHEMA,
+            optional: true,
+        },
+        "burst-in": {
+            schema: TRAFFIC_CONTROL_BURST_SCHEMA,
+            optional: true,
+        },
+        "rate-out": {
+            schema: TRAFFIC_CONTROL_RATE_SCHEMA,
+            optional: true,
+        },
+        "burst-out": {
+            schema: TRAFFIC_CONTROL_BURST_SCHEMA,
+            optional: true,
+        },
+        network: {
+            type: Array,
+            items: {
+                schema: CIDR_SCHEMA,
+            },
+        },
+        timeframe: {
+            type: Array,
+            items: {
+                schema: TRAFFIC_CONTROL_TIMEFRAME_SCHEMA,
+            },
+            optional: true,
+        },
+    },
+)]
+#[derive(Serialize,Deserialize, Updater)]
+#[serde(rename_all = "kebab-case")]
+///  Traffic control rule
+pub struct TrafficControlRule {
+    #[updater(skip)]
+    pub name: String,
+    #[serde(skip_serializing_if="Option::is_none")]
+    pub comment: Option<String>,
+    /// Rule applies to Source IPs within this networks
+    pub network: Vec<String>,
+    #[serde(skip_serializing_if="Option::is_none")]
+    pub rate_in: Option<u64>,
+    #[serde(skip_serializing_if="Option::is_none")]
+    pub burst_in: Option<u64>,
+    #[serde(skip_serializing_if="Option::is_none")]
+    pub rate_out: Option<u64>,
+    #[serde(skip_serializing_if="Option::is_none")]
+    pub burst_out: Option<u64>,
+    // fixme: expose this?
+    //    /// Bandwidth is shared accross all connections
+    //    #[serde(skip_serializing_if="Option::is_none")]
+    //    pub shared: Option<bool>,
+    /// Enable the rule at specific times
+    #[serde(skip_serializing_if="Option::is_none")]
+    pub timeframe: Option<Vec<String>>,
+}

diff --git a/pbs-config/src/traffic_control.rs b/pbs-config/src/traffic_control.rs
new file mode 100644 (file)
index 0000000..da33d2a
--- /dev/null
@@ -0,0 +1,90 @@
+//! Traffic Control Settings (Network rate limits)
+use std::collections::HashMap;
+
+use anyhow::Error;
+use lazy_static::lazy_static;
+
+use proxmox_schema::{ApiType, Schema};
+
+use pbs_api_types::{TrafficControlRule, TRAFFIC_CONTROL_ID_SCHEMA};
+
+use proxmox_section_config::{SectionConfig, SectionConfigData, SectionConfigPlugin};
+
+use crate::{open_backup_lockfile, replace_backup_config, BackupLockGuard};
+
+
+lazy_static! {
+    /// Static [`SectionConfig`] to access parser/writer functions.
+    pub static ref CONFIG: SectionConfig = init();
+}
+
+fn init() -> SectionConfig {
+    let mut config = SectionConfig::new(&TRAFFIC_CONTROL_ID_SCHEMA);
+
+    let obj_schema = match TrafficControlRule::API_SCHEMA {
+        Schema::Object(ref obj_schema) => obj_schema,
+        _ => unreachable!(),
+    };
+    let plugin = SectionConfigPlugin::new("rule".to_string(), Some("name".to_string()), obj_schema);
+    config.register_plugin(plugin);
+
+    config
+}
+
+/// Configuration file name
+pub const TRAFFIC_CONTROL_CFG_FILENAME: &str = "/etc/proxmox-backup/traffic-control.cfg";
+/// Lock file name (used to prevent concurrent access)
+pub const TRAFFIC_CONTROL_CFG_LOCKFILE: &str = "/etc/proxmox-backup/.traffic-control.lck";
+
+/// Get exclusive lock
+pub fn lock_config() -> Result<BackupLockGuard, Error> {
+    open_backup_lockfile(TRAFFIC_CONTROL_CFG_LOCKFILE, None, true)
+}
+
+/// Read and parse the configuration file
+pub fn config() -> Result<(SectionConfigData, [u8;32]), Error> {
+
+    let content = proxmox::tools::fs::file_read_optional_string(TRAFFIC_CONTROL_CFG_FILENAME)?
+        .unwrap_or_else(|| "".to_string());
+
+    let digest = openssl::sha::sha256(content.as_bytes());
+    let data = CONFIG.parse(TRAFFIC_CONTROL_CFG_FILENAME, &content)?;
+    Ok((data, digest))
+}
+
+/// Save the configuration file
+pub fn save_config(config: &SectionConfigData) -> Result<(), Error> {
+    let raw = CONFIG.write(TRAFFIC_CONTROL_CFG_FILENAME, &config)?;
+    replace_backup_config(TRAFFIC_CONTROL_CFG_FILENAME, raw.as_bytes())
+}
+
+
+// shell completion helper
+pub fn complete_traffic_control_name(_arg: &str, _param: &HashMap<String, String>) -> Vec<String> {
+    match config() {
+        Ok((data, _digest)) => data.sections.iter().map(|(id, _)| id.to_string()).collect(),
+        Err(_) => return vec![],
+    }
+}
+
+#[cfg(test)]
+mod test {
+    use super::*;
+
+    #[test]
+    fn test1() -> Result<(), Error> {
+        let content = "rule: rule1
+ comment localnet at working hours
+ network 192.168.2.0/24
+ network 192.168.3.0/24
+ rate-in 500000
+ timeframe mon..wed 8:00-16:30
+ timeframe fri 9:00-12:00
+";
+        let data = CONFIG.parse(TRAFFIC_CONTROL_CFG_FILENAME, &content)?;
+        eprintln!("GOT {:?}", data);
+
+        Ok(())
+    }
+
+}

diff --git a/src/api2/config/traffic_control.rs b/src/api2/config/traffic_control.rs
new file mode 100644 (file)
index 0000000..fa580a5
--- /dev/null
@@ -0,0 +1,253 @@
+use anyhow::{bail, Error};
+use serde_json::Value;
+use ::serde::{Deserialize, Serialize};
+
+use proxmox_router::{ApiMethod, Router, RpcEnvironment, Permission};
+use proxmox_schema::api;
+
+use pbs_api_types::{
+    TrafficControlRule, TrafficControlRuleUpdater,
+    PROXMOX_CONFIG_DIGEST_SCHEMA, TRAFFIC_CONTROL_ID_SCHEMA,
+    PRIV_SYS_AUDIT, PRIV_SYS_MODIFY,
+};
+
+#[api(
+    input: {
+        properties: {},
+    },
+    returns: {
+        description: "The list of configured traffic control rules (with config digest).",
+        type: Array,
+        items: { type: TrafficControlRule },
+    },
+    access: {
+        permission: &Permission::Privilege(&[], PRIV_SYS_MODIFY, false),
+    },
+)]
+/// List traffic control rules
+pub fn list_traffic_controls(
+    _param: Value,
+    _info: &ApiMethod,
+    mut rpcenv: &mut dyn RpcEnvironment,
+) -> Result<Vec<TrafficControlRule>, Error> {
+    let (config, digest) = pbs_config::traffic_control::config()?;
+
+    let list: Vec<TrafficControlRule> = config.convert_to_typed_array("rule")?;
+
+    rpcenv["digest"] = proxmox::tools::digest_to_hex(&digest).into();
+
+    Ok(list)
+}
+
+#[api(
+    protected: true,
+    input: {
+        properties: {
+             config: {
+                type: TrafficControlRule,
+                flatten: true,
+            },
+         },
+    },
+    access: {
+        permission: &Permission::Privilege(&[], PRIV_SYS_MODIFY, false),
+    },
+)]
+/// Create new traffic control rule.
+pub fn create_traffic_control(config: TrafficControlRule) -> Result<(), Error> {
+
+    let _lock = pbs_config::traffic_control::lock_config()?;
+
+    let (mut section_config, _digest) = pbs_config::traffic_control::config()?;
+
+    if section_config.sections.get(&config.name).is_some() {
+        bail!("traffic control rule '{}' already exists.", config.name);
+    }
+
+    section_config.set_data(&config.name, "rule", &config)?;
+
+    pbs_config::traffic_control::save_config(&section_config)?;
+
+    Ok(())
+}
+
+#[api(
+   input: {
+        properties: {
+            name: {
+                schema: TRAFFIC_CONTROL_ID_SCHEMA,
+            },
+        },
+    },
+    returns: { type: TrafficControlRule },
+    access: {
+        permission: &Permission::Privilege(&[], PRIV_SYS_AUDIT, false),
+    }
+)]
+/// Read traffic control configuration data.
+pub fn read_traffic_control(
+    name: String,
+    _info: &ApiMethod,
+    mut rpcenv: &mut dyn RpcEnvironment,
+) -> Result<TrafficControlRule, Error> {
+    let (config, digest) = pbs_config::traffic_control::config()?;
+    let data: TrafficControlRule = config.lookup("rule", &name)?;
+    rpcenv["digest"] = proxmox::tools::digest_to_hex(&digest).into();
+    Ok(data)
+}
+
+#[api()]
+#[derive(Serialize, Deserialize)]
+#[allow(non_camel_case_types)]
+/// Deletable property name
+pub enum DeletableProperty {
+    /// Delete the rate_in property.
+    rate_in,
+    /// Delete the burst_in property.
+    burst_in,
+    /// Delete the rate_out property.
+    rate_out,
+    /// Delete the burst_out property.
+    burst_out,
+    /// Delete the comment property.
+    comment,
+    /// Delete the timeframe property
+    timeframe,
+}
+
+// fixme: use  TrafficControlUpdater
+#[api(
+    protected: true,
+    input: {
+        properties: {
+            name: {
+                schema: TRAFFIC_CONTROL_ID_SCHEMA,
+            },
+            update: {
+                type: TrafficControlRuleUpdater,
+                flatten: true,
+            },
+            delete: {
+                description: "List of properties to delete.",
+                type: Array,
+                optional: true,
+                items: {
+                    type: DeletableProperty,
+                }
+            },
+            digest: {
+                optional: true,
+                schema: PROXMOX_CONFIG_DIGEST_SCHEMA,
+            },
+        },
+    },
+    access: {
+        permission: &Permission::Privilege(&[], PRIV_SYS_MODIFY, false),
+    },
+)]
+/// Update traffic control configuration.
+pub fn update_traffic_control(
+    name: String,
+    update: TrafficControlRuleUpdater,
+    delete: Option<Vec<DeletableProperty>>,
+    digest: Option<String>,
+) -> Result<(), Error> {
+
+    let _lock = pbs_config::traffic_control::lock_config()?;
+
+    let (mut config, expected_digest) = pbs_config::traffic_control::config()?;
+
+    if let Some(ref digest) = digest {
+        let digest = proxmox::tools::hex_to_digest(digest)?;
+        crate::tools::detect_modified_configuration_file(&digest, &expected_digest)?;
+    }
+
+    let mut data: TrafficControlRule = config.lookup("rule", &name)?;
+
+    if let Some(delete) = delete {
+        for delete_prop in delete {
+            match delete_prop {
+                DeletableProperty::rate_in => { data.rate_in = None; },
+                DeletableProperty::rate_out => { data.rate_out = None; },
+                DeletableProperty::burst_in => { data.burst_in = None; },
+                DeletableProperty::burst_out => { data.burst_out = None; },
+                DeletableProperty::comment => { data.comment = None; },
+                DeletableProperty::timeframe => { data.timeframe = None; },
+            }
+        }
+    }
+
+    if let Some(comment) = update.comment {
+        let comment = comment.trim().to_string();
+        if comment.is_empty() {
+            data.comment = None;
+        } else {
+            data.comment = Some(comment);
+        }
+    }
+
+    if update.rate_in.is_some() { data.rate_in = update.rate_in; }
+    if update.rate_out.is_some() { data.rate_out = update.rate_out; }
+
+    if update.burst_in.is_some() { data.burst_in = update.burst_in; }
+    if update.burst_out.is_some() { data.burst_out = update.burst_out; }
+    
+    if let Some(network) = update.network { data.network = network; }
+    if update.timeframe.is_some() { data.timeframe = update.timeframe; }
+
+    config.set_data(&name, "rule", &data)?;
+
+    pbs_config::traffic_control::save_config(&config)?;
+
+    Ok(())
+}
+
+#[api(
+    protected: true,
+    input: {
+        properties: {
+            name: {
+                schema: TRAFFIC_CONTROL_ID_SCHEMA,
+            },
+            digest: {
+                optional: true,
+                schema: PROXMOX_CONFIG_DIGEST_SCHEMA,
+            },
+        },
+    },
+    access: {
+        permission: &Permission::Privilege(&[], PRIV_SYS_MODIFY, false),
+    },
+)]
+/// Remove a traffic control rule from the configuration file.
+pub fn delete_traffic_control(name: String, digest: Option<String>) -> Result<(), Error> {
+
+    let _lock = pbs_config::traffic_control::lock_config()?;
+
+    let (mut config, expected_digest) = pbs_config::traffic_control::config()?;
+
+    if let Some(ref digest) = digest {
+        let digest = proxmox::tools::hex_to_digest(digest)?;
+        crate::tools::detect_modified_configuration_file(&digest, &expected_digest)?;
+    }
+
+    match config.sections.get(&name) {
+        Some(_) => { config.sections.remove(&name); },
+        None => bail!("traffic control rule '{}' does not exist.", name),
+    }
+
+    pbs_config::traffic_control::save_config(&config)?;
+
+    Ok(())
+}
+
+
+const ITEM_ROUTER: Router = Router::new()
+    .get(&API_METHOD_READ_TRAFFIC_CONTROL)
+    .put(&API_METHOD_UPDATE_TRAFFIC_CONTROL)
+    .delete(&API_METHOD_DELETE_TRAFFIC_CONTROL);
+
+pub const ROUTER: Router = Router::new()
+    .get(&API_METHOD_LIST_TRAFFIC_CONTROLS)
+    .post(&API_METHOD_CREATE_TRAFFIC_CONTROL)
+    .match_all("name", &ITEM_ROUTER);
